soledad
Newbie level 3
Hi,
I want to learn about embedded systems and operating systems especially for musical instruments like synthesizers, keyboards, samplers … etc. But I can’t find a good starting point.
I want to learn about systems that will be implemented as the main controller/touchscreen GUI (I’m not focusing on DSP and sound generation for the moment). But systems that deal with the graphical touch interface, midi events, input controls, serial communication (SPI), etc .. And are built with stable timing and low latency in mind (note and control events)
I have been doing a lot of searching myself, trying to find how it’s done in other products. But it seems there’s not a lot of this – often proprietary - information available. The only general info I found was they all use an RTOS or some form of embedded Linux. But this alone doesn’t really help me to learn more about the specifics for music gear.
Can anyone with some expertise in this field help on my way please? Where can I learn more about this?
Eventually I want to get myself a suitable development board and start prototyping.
Any advice on a suitable board would also be welcome.
Thanks
I want to learn about embedded systems and operating systems especially for musical instruments like synthesizers, keyboards, samplers … etc. But I can’t find a good starting point.
I want to learn about systems that will be implemented as the main controller/touchscreen GUI (I’m not focusing on DSP and sound generation for the moment). But systems that deal with the graphical touch interface, midi events, input controls, serial communication (SPI), etc .. And are built with stable timing and low latency in mind (note and control events)
I have been doing a lot of searching myself, trying to find how it’s done in other products. But it seems there’s not a lot of this – often proprietary - information available. The only general info I found was they all use an RTOS or some form of embedded Linux. But this alone doesn’t really help me to learn more about the specifics for music gear.
Can anyone with some expertise in this field help on my way please? Where can I learn more about this?
Eventually I want to get myself a suitable development board and start prototyping.
Any advice on a suitable board would also be welcome.
Thanks